An Unending Voyage Towards Gaza ๐Ÿšข

First, we have news about a ship led by Morana from Croatia. She is preparing to sail to deliver humanitarian aid to Gaza. Morana stated, "We want to show that they are not left to themselves." What a powerful will to bring hope to those in such dire circumstances! ๐Ÿ‘

This vessel is part of a humanitarian effort to draw international attention and provide practical assistance to those in need. We will be watching to see how the courageous actions of Morana and her companions resonate with more people.

Tragedy Strikes the Flotilla, Where is the Truth? ๐Ÿšจ

Meanwhile, there is also shocking news about a drone attack on a flotilla that reportedly carried environmental activist Greta Thunberg. While local authorities deny these claims, tension is escalating as footage of a burning ship in the middle of the sea has been released. ๐Ÿ”ฅ

What exactly happened? While we cannot make hasty judgments before the facts are clarified, such incidents serve as a stark example of the severity of conflict. It makes us reflect once again on how precarious the path of peaceful protest and humanitarian aid can be.

Nelson Mandela's Legacy, Posed Against the Palestinian Reality ๐Ÿ•Š๏ธ

Finally, Nelson Mandela's grandson stated that the lives of Palestinians are much worse than the lives of Black people during apartheid. This is a very strong and shocking statement. ๐Ÿ’”

He specifically mentioned, "The suffering and oppression faced by Palestinians are far more severe than what Black people endured under apartheid," emphasizing the dire reality faced by Palestinian residents today. When the descendant of someone who suffered under apartheid policies speaks of a current group experiencing similar or even greater suffering, it carries a weight we cannot ignore.

This statement poses fundamental questions not just about politics, but about human dignity and basic rights. We have a duty to listen to these voices.
